"Where the Baristas Play Phil & Sebastian Coffee Roasters are the golden standard of well-made, high-quality coffee in Canada—two of its baristas placed first and second at the 2012 Canadian National Barista Championship. P&S has been roasting its own coffee since 2009, and now distribute their carefully sourced beans throughout the country. With multiple locations, including Marda Loop and the new wing of Chinook Centre, there’s always a great espresso nearby."
